Try out the Divi theme if you’re looking for the most customizable and easy-to-use theme on the market. Although you must subscribe to ElegantThemes, the $69 per year payment is similar to what you would pay for most standalone themes and ElegantThemes offers access to every theme in their database. It’s fairly easy to implement the Google AdSense code and you don’t have to have any coding knowledge to customize your website. The theme comes with the Divi Builder, a drag-and-drop interface that allows you to choose from pre-made layouts and add content blocks to any of your pages.

The responsive design is a nice touch, and the Divi modules include items like sidebars, contact forms, images, pricing tables, sliders, and more.

DizzyMag has all the tools you’ll need if you’re looking to implement Google AdSense ads on your website. Include all the AdSense modules you want, and even incorporate ads from other platforms or make your own. What’s nice about this theme is that all of your ads are responsive, so if someone visits your website on a mobile device, they can still see your ads and click through. This is not always the case with AdSense themes. Most of them simply remove the ads when a customer is viewing on a phone or tablet. The DizzyMag theme is primarily grid-based, so your content combines well with the ads and it almost makes them blend in completely, which is great for conversions. Reviews and ratings are available through the theme, making it easy to generate useful content for your visitors.

The WooCommerce plugin goes great with the theme as well, making it easier for you to bring in even more money for your company. The media portfolio is one of the areas that stands out since it looks clean and professional. You can technically use this portfolio for just about every industry, and as stated before, the ads sit near the portfolio, making them look similar to the portfolio projects. The whole point of this theme is to make more money for you, so you can feel free to place ads in the header, sidebars, footer or body area.
